What is the story about?
What's Happening?
Netflix has revealed plans to open two new 100,000-square-foot venues in Philadelphia and Dallas in November and December 2025, respectively. These Netflix House sites are designed to offer immersive experiences tied to popular Netflix IPs, such as 'KPop Demon Hunters,' which recently had a successful theatrical release. The venues aim to enhance fan engagement and drive merchandise sales, with a Las Vegas location planned for 2027. This initiative marks a shift towards integrating physical experiences with digital content to boost subscriber loyalty.
Why It's Important?
The opening of Netflix House venues represents a strategic move to diversify Netflix's revenue streams and deepen subscriber engagement. By creating physical spaces that offer themed experiences, Netflix is leveraging its popular content to attract fans and encourage merchandise purchases. This approach could help Netflix differentiate itself in the competitive streaming market, potentially increasing subscriber retention and attracting new users. The initiative also highlights a trend towards blending digital and physical experiences in the entertainment industry.
What's Next?
As Netflix rolls out these venues, the company will likely monitor their impact on subscriber engagement and revenue. The success of these sites could lead to further expansion and the development of additional themed experiences. Industry observers will be watching to see how this strategy influences Netflix's market position and whether other streaming services will adopt similar approaches. The response from fans and the broader entertainment community will also be crucial in determining the long-term viability of this retail pivot.
AI Generated Content
Do you find this article useful?